What Are Healthy Boundaries In Relationships?
There’s no doubt that healthy boundaries are essential in any relationship. They help to protect both parties and set clear boundaries for acceptable behavior. You can define boundaries in many ways, but they all have one common goal: keeping your relationship healthy.
It’s important to understand what they look like to set healthy boundaries. You can define them in terms of behavior, emotional, and physical intimacy. Once you understand what healthy boundaries look like, it’s easier to communicate your needs and expectations to your spouse. Boundaries aren’t always easy to set, but with a little effort, they can help make your relationship stronger and more fulfilling.

b)Financial Boundaries
Financial boundaries are essential in a healthy marriage. They help protect both partners from overspending and ensure that each partner has an appropriate amount of money to live on. Having clear financial boundaries from the beginning of your relationship is important to build trust and understanding. You should also make sure to revisit these boundaries periodically so that they remain valid and effective.

Establishing Expectations
It’s important to have clear expectations in any relationship, whether with a friend, family member, or romantic partner. This will help to avoid any misunderstandings or problems down the road. When establishing expectations, it’s important to be polite and respectful, even when angry or frustrated.
You must be clear about what you want from the relationship and ensure that both parties understand and agree to those terms. If one party doesn’t meet their end of the bargain, maintaining a healthy relationship can become very difficult.
Communicating Clearly
Boundaries are essential in any relationship – they help us keep our boundaries and ensure that we get the most out of our relationships. It’s important to be clear with each other about what we expect from our relationship and set clear boundaries, so everyone knows where they stand.
It’s important to be clear with your partner about what you expect from them and what you won’t tolerate. This will help to show and minimize misunderstandings and ensure that both of your needs are. Here are a few tips for communicating clearly:
- Address the issue head-on
- Be specific about what you want and how you want it done
- Stick to the facts, no matter how difficult it may be
- Be willing to compromise on certain things if necessary.
If you follow these tips, you’ll be able to have clear conversations that lead to positive outcomes for both of you.
Setting Limits
It’s important to have clear boundaries in all of your relationships. This will help you to maintain your sanity and protect yourself from harm. Once you have set boundaries, it’s important not to let them become blurred or ignored. If someone crosses the line, it’s important to take action immediately and enforce the rules that you’ve established. This will help ensure that both you and the other person are comfortable with the situation and feel safe.
When it comes to setting boundaries, there are a few key things that you need to keep in mind:
- You need to be honest with yourself about what you’re willing to tolerate.
- You need to be honest with others about what is acceptable behavior.
- You need to make sure that everyone understands and agrees with your boundaries.
- You need to be consistent in your enforcement of boundaries.
Expressing Anger Constructively
There’s no need to bottle up your anger – in fact, it can actually do more harm than good. When you’re angry, your emotions are running wild, and you’re unable to think straight. This makes it difficult to make rational decisions or communicate effectively. It also leads to negative consequences like arguments, hurt feelings, and even broken relationships.
The best way to deal with anger is to express it constructively. This means that you should always try to talk about your anger in a constructive manner – rather than letting it build up inside of you until it explodes. By talking about your anger openly and honestly, you’ll be able to work through it in a healthy way and avoid any negative consequences.
